Subject: Orvale Licensing Dispute — Status and Exposure

Executive team,

Orvale Technologies has formally disputed our use of the Fennick compression library in the Stratahale product line, alleging the license lapsed in March. Counsel estimates exposure is manageable but advises against public comment. We are pursuing a negotiated renewal while preparing a design-around as contingency. Board materials will include a full risk assessment. Our intended course of action is summarized below.

internal memo for kaduf-kageg: Only 48 of the 169 pilot accounts renewed Zorok, so a churn review is set for October 3. Praiusek Group is in early talks to buy Beliusix Foods for about $26.4 million.

## Tuning

GateForge counts turnstile pulses at Harrowfield Stadium and smooths them before reporting. New folks: the debounce window and the burst ceiling are the two knobs you'll actually touch. Everything else is legacy from the old Pellbrook deployment and should stay put unless ops asks. Defaults work for most match days. The constants we currently ship are as follows.

tuning table, yawig-kahop:
THRESHOLDS = {
    "silael": 103,
    "holius": 126,
    "holox": 635,
}

All formulas entered through the Calcweave editor are parsed into a restricted AST before evaluation. No host functions are reachable; arithmetic, string, and date operations run inside an interpreter with hard limits on recursion depth, loop iterations, and memory allocation. Anything outside the whitelist fails at parse time with a typed error, so reviewers should reject any PR that extends the whitelist without a threat-model note. The full sandbox spec lives on the internal wiki.

wiki page, kahog-hahig: https://vault.zemvargrid.internal/display/deploy/repo/settings/merge_requests/job/settings/6f3b933774dbc5320a4daa18

Subject: DR drill — Nightloom backfill scheduler

Drill runs Thursday. We'll kill the Nightloom scheduler in the Ashgate region and restore from config snapshots. Expect paused backfills for ~40 minutes; no data loss. Security note: restore uses the offline recovery account. For audit completeness, its recovery passphrase is included below.

strongbox words: druath-quenael